A hoarding warning of strong repercussions across Maharashtra if Raj Thackeray came to any harm has cropped up in south-central Mumbai, ahead of the MNS chief's Ayodhya visit next month.
Thackeray is going to visit Ayodhya on June 5, but BJP MP from Uttar Pradesh Brij Bhushan Sharan Singh recently demanded that the Maharashtra Navnirman Sena chief first apologise for 'humiliating' north Indians in the past before visiting the city.
